35 Years Taller: The Leonor Falcon Quintet

El Taller Latino Americano is proud to present The Leonor Falcon Quintet, as part of our 35 Years Taller series. Leonor's quintet includes original compositions that are influenced by her different backrounds, Venezuelan and Latin American roots, classical and jazz. The quintet will also perform standards from composers Bill Evans, Paul Motion and Lee Konitz. 

About Leonor: 
A native of Venezuela, violinist Leonor Falcon has a very diverse background in performing music of different genres. As a classical musician, she has appeared as a soloist with Virtousi de Caracas, as a chamber musician both in Venezuela and Switzerland with different groups, and also back home she was part of the Orquesta Sinfónica de Venezuela and founder of the Magical Mystery Band, with which she played Beatles arrangements all over the country and in Argentina, United Kingdom and Curacao at different festivals. In Switzerland, she was a co-founder of the chamber orchestra Camerata Candela that focused on Latin American contemporary repertoire and folk music. 

She holds a Bachelor of Music degree from IUDEM (University of Music of Venezuela), studied under Virginie Roibilliard at Mozarteum de Caracas and holds a Master of Music degree from the Conservatory of Geneva, Switzerland and a Master of Jazz performance degree from Queens College in New York city. 

Leonor spends her time teaching at the MindBuilders Creative ArtsCenter in the Bronx, recording for Christian Howes production company and performing around the city with different projects which include latin american, classical, jazz and original music.
